Body

Origins and Family

Rachel Pease was born on June 15, 1831[2]. Her father was Joseph Pease[4]. Her mother was Emma Gurney[5].

Personal Life

Spouses include Charles Albert Leatham[6] and William Fowler[7], a politician[15], 1828–1905[16], of United Kingdom of Great Britain and Ireland[17]. Children include Jane Gurney Leatham[8], 1857–1917[18] and Elizabeth Leatham[9], 1855–1930[19].

Death and Burial

Rachel Pease died on January 1, 1912[3].
